What is Vicks VapoRub?
Vicks VapoRub is a topical ointment manufactured by Procter & Gamble. It is widely used to relieve symptoms associated with the common cold, such as coughs, nasal congestion, and minor muscle aches. The ointment contains active ingredients like menthol, camphor, and eucalyptus oil, which work together to provide a cooling sensation and help open up airways.
Active Ingredients in Vicks VapoRub
- Menthol: Provides a cooling sensation and helps soothe irritated nasal passages.
- Camphor: Acts as a mild topical analgesic to relieve minor aches and pains.
- Eucalyptus Oil: Offers a refreshing aroma and helps ease breathing.
Vicks VapoRub is available in various forms, including the classic ointment, vapor patches, and even liquid formulations. Its versatility and effectiveness have made it a go-to solution for many households, especially during cold and flu season.
Does Vicks VapoRub Expire?
Yes, Vicks VapoRub does expire. Like most over-the-counter medications and topical products, Vicks VapoRub has a shelf life that is determined by the manufacturer. This shelf life ensures the product remains safe and effective when used as directed. Once the expiration date has passed, the product may lose its potency or, in some cases, become unsafe to use.
Why Does Vicks VapoRub Expire?
Vicks VapoRub expires due to the gradual breakdown of its active ingredients over time. Exposure to air, light, and temperature fluctuations can accelerate this process, reducing the product’s effectiveness. Additionally, the preservatives in the ointment may degrade, increasing the risk of contamination.
How to Check the Expiration Date
Checking the expiration date of Vicks VapoRub is simple. The expiration date is typically printed on the packaging or the container itself. Look for phrases like "Exp. Date" or "Use By" followed by a specific date. If the product is older or the packaging is missing, you can still assess its usability by examining its appearance, smell, and texture.
Where to Find the Expiration Date
- Bottom of the Jar: Many VapoRub containers have the expiration date printed on the bottom.
- Side of the Packaging: For boxed versions, the date is often located on the side panel.
- Label on the Lid: Some containers may have the date printed on the lid.
Signs of Expired VapoRub
Even if you can’t find the expiration date, there are several signs that indicate Vicks VapoRub may no longer be usable. These signs include changes in color, texture, and smell, which can signal that the product has degraded or become contaminated.

Physical Changes to Look For
- Color Changes: If the ointment appears darker or has unusual discoloration, it may be expired.
- Texture Changes: A grainy or watery consistency can indicate that the product has separated or degraded.
- Smell Changes: A rancid or off-putting odor suggests the product is no longer safe to use.
Risks of Using Expired VapoRub
Using expired Vicks VapoRub can pose several risks, especially if the product has undergone significant degradation. While the risks are generally mild, they can still impact your health and well-being.
Potential Risks
- Reduced Effectiveness: Expired VapoRub may no longer provide the intended therapeutic benefits.
- Skin Irritation: Degraded ingredients can cause allergic reactions or skin irritation.
- Contamination Risk: Expired products are more prone to bacterial or fungal contamination.
To avoid these risks, it’s best to replace your VapoRub once it has passed its expiration date or shows signs of degradation.
Proper Storage Tips for Vicks VapoRub
Proper storage is key to extending the shelf life of Vicks VapoRub. By following these tips, you can ensure the product remains effective and safe for as long as possible.
Storage Guidelines
- Keep It Cool: Store VapoRub in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ight.
- Seal the Container Tightly: Always close the lid securely to prevent air exposure.
- Avoid Moisture: Keep the product away from humid environments like bathrooms.
By adhering to these storage practices, you can maximize the usability of your VapoRub and reduce the likelihood of premature expiration.
How Long Does Vicks VapoRub Last?
Under proper storage conditions, Vicks VapoRub typically lasts for about three to four years from the date of manufacture. However, this duration can vary depending on factors such as storage conditions and the integrity of the packaging.
Factors That Influence Shelf Life
- Temperature Fluctuations: Extreme heat or cold can shorten the product’s shelf life.
- Exposure to Air: Frequent opening and closing of the container can degrade the product faster.
- Packaging Quality: Damaged or poorly sealed packaging can lead to contamination.
Always check the expiration date and inspect the product for signs of degradation before use.
Alternatives to Expired VapoRub
If your Vicks VapoRub has expired, there are several alternatives you can consider to relieve cold and congestion symptoms. These alternatives are safe and effective when used as directed.
Recommended Alternatives
- Eucalyptus Oil: Provides a similar cooling sensation and can be used in a diffuser or applied topically (diluted with a carrier oil).
- Menthol Chest Rubs: Many brands offer menthol-based chest rubs that mimic the effects of VapoRub.
- Steam Therapy: Inhaling steam from a bowl of hot water can help clear nasal congestion.
Always consult a healthcare professional before trying new remedies, especially if you have underlying health conditions.

Can I Use VapoRub After the Expiration Date?
It’s not recommended to use VapoRub after its expiration date, as it may no longer be effective or safe.
How Should I Dispose of Expired VapoRub?
Dispose of expired VapoRub according to local regulations. Avoid flushing it down the drain or throwing it in the trash without proper packaging.
Is VapoRub Safe for Children?
VapoRub is generally safe for children over the age of two when used as directed. Always consult a pediatrician before use.
